Bangladesh entry requirements for Brazil passport holders
Brazilian passport holders need a visa to enter Bangladesh in 2026. You must apply online before you travel — there are no visa-on-arrival or visa-free options for Brazilian citizens.
Entry requirements
| Requirement | Details | Status |
|---|---|---|
| eVisa application Apply online before travel | You need a visa to enter Bangladesh. Apply for an eVisa at the official Bangladesh eVisa portal at least 7 days before your trip. The eVisa is linked to your passport number — print the approval letter and carry it with your passport.Apply for eVisa | Required |
| Valid passport Must be valid for 6 months beyond your stay | Your Brazilian passport must have at least 6 months of validity remaining from your intended departure date from Bangladesh. Airlines check this at check-in — if your passport expires sooner, you will be denied boarding. | Required |
| Return or onward ticket Required for entry | Immigration officers at Dhaka airport routinely ask for a confirmed return or onward ticket. Have a printed copy or a digital version on your phone ready. Without one, you risk being refused entry. | Required |
| Proof of accommodation Hotel booking or invitation letter | Carry a hotel reservation confirmation or a letter of invitation from your host in Bangladesh. Immigration may ask where you are staying — having a printed booking avoids delays. | Recommended |
| Proof of funds Show you can support your stay | Have bank statements or a credit card showing you have sufficient funds for your trip. Immigration rarely asks, but if they do, a recent statement or cash equivalent to $500 USD is a safe benchmark. | Recommended |

Transiting through Bangladesh
Brazil passport holders do not need a transit visa for airside transit at Bangladeshi airports, provided they have a confirmed onward ticket and do not pass through immigration.
